可以撤销add和commit之后的文件用另外一个分支的文件替换当前分支的文件直接删除某个文件回退到某一个提交1.第一种情况:还没有push,只是在本地commit简单总结一下,其实就是--soft、--mixed以及--hard是三个恢复...
打开IDEA->File->Settings->VersionControl->Confirmation上面有个Whenfilesarecreated,选择Donotadd。这方法就等于:gitresethead,这个命令就是把本地仓库的文件,替换Stage区里相应的文件(工作区,就是你的文件...
1.gitresetHEAD--.撤销所有2.gitresetHEAD--filename撤销特定目标3.gitrm-cachedfilepath将文件从缓存中删除
1、在工作区的修改(尚未add)gitcheckout--文件名即可。若要撤销所有只需gitcheckout.即可。注意:gitchekcout是让文件回到最近一次该文件git commit或gitadd时的状态。2、工作区修改了之后,提交到了...
通过EGit撤销文件changes,要根据文件的状态采取不同的措施。1.对于未执行gitadd的文件修改,只要Team->ReplaceWith->FileinGitIndex即可2.对于未执行gitcommit的文件修改,可以有如下选择:只要Team->ReplaceWith->...
只是你没发现而已!好以下是操作方法:一,常规的操作1,首先按需修改文件echo>>lz66303.txt2,然后按需提交被修改的文件到HEAD缓存区gitaddlz66303.txt3,再把这个修改记录到分支中...
打开github进入后点击注册,已有的就直接登录,注册时会用到自己的邮箱,目的是为了在提交命令时的一个认证。登录成功后新建一个lesson,然后保存,在git的命令行中输入,gitversion回车查看当前版本号然后接着gitclone...
命令gitcheckout--README.MD就是,把README.MD在工作区的修改全部撤销,这里有两种情况:总之,让这个文件回到最近一次gitcommit或gitadd时的状态。gitcheckout--<file>命令中的--很重要...
同状态要采用同撤销式仅仅工作区修改没使用gitadd暂存直接使用gitcheckout.撤销工作区任何修改已经暂存要使用gitreset操作git文本形式提示前进退已经...
你期望撤销这个文件中的所有修改——将这个文件回退到上次提交的状态。使用撤销命令:gitcheckout--发生了什么:gitcheckout将工作目录(workingdirectory)里的文件修改成先前Git已知的状态。你可以提供一个期待回退分支的名字或者一个...